Rob Holding admits to almost leaving in January

Rob Holding was close to leaving Arsenal in January after a lack of playing time, but Arsene Wenger convinced him to stay.
Rob Holding has been a revelation for Arsenal and one of the few bright sparks in a dismal season for the Gunners. As the England u-21 defender prepares to start in what would be the biggest match of his young career, the FA Cup final against Chelsea, he has admitted that he almost left in the winter transfer window.
Speaking to The Evening Standard, he was quoted as saying, "I didn't leave in January as the boss wanted me around the team. He saw me playing. I just had to listen to him and keep working hard on the things he mentioned. That has spoken for itself over the last few games."
The last few games that Holding spoke off refers primarily to the defender's crucial role in making Arsene Wenger's 3-5-2 system work. The ball-playing ability and speed of Holding allowed him to fit comfortably in a back three alongside Shkodran Mustafi and Laurent Koscielny.
Holding looked particularly impressive in Arsenal's final game of the season as he neutralized Everton's top scorer Romelu Lukaku. The system has reaped rewards for Wenger as Arsenal had a late surge in form in the league and almost qualified for the Champions League at Liverpool's expense.
According to The Evening Standard, a string of Championship clubs were interested in acquiring the services of the former Bolton defender in January.
As Arsenal sweat over their defence after Laurent Koscielny's suspension in addition to Gabriel's and Mustafi's fitness, Holding looks set to be one of the key figures for Arsenal in their bid to beat Chelsea for the FA Cup trophy this Sunday.
